Trenam Law is seeking an experienced and detail-oriented Legal Assistant to provide comprehensive support to a highly productive commercial litigation attorney in our downtown St. Petersburg office. This position is ideal for someone who thrives in an independent environment, is highly organized, and possesses a strong ability to anticipate needs and execute tasks with minimal direction. 


Key Responsibilities:

  • Provide high-level legal and administrative support to litigation attorneys, ensuring deadlines are met and client service is exceptional.
  • Prepare, format, and edit complex legal documents including briefs, motions, contracts, and correspondence.
  • Manage attorney calendars, schedule meetings, court appearances, and legal deadlines.
  • Coordinate with clients, courts, and internal teams; maintain updated contact information and case details. Handle heavy transcription work.
  • Assist with time entry using Aderant.
  • Review and file all emails, correspondence, and case documents in iManage/DMS (Document Management System).
  • Set up conferences/meetings and assist with pulling case law when needed.
  • Ensure confidentiality, professionalism, and attention to detail in all tasks.
Requirements

Qualifications:

  • Minimum 3 years’ experience as a Legal Assistant.
  • Prior focus in litigation preferred.
  • Substantial experience with filing and service requirements under Florida court rules.
  • Exceptional attention to detail, strong proofreading skills, and immaculate attention to spelling, grammar, and organization.
  • Ability to follow detailed instructions from judges and attorneys, ensuring accuracy and compliance.
  • Proficiency in MS Office  
  • Aderant (timekeeping), and iManage/DMS experience preferred.
  • Strong ability to quickly learn new technologies is essential.
  • Ability to work independently with minimal supervision, consistently maintaining a high degree of accuracy and efficiency in a quiet, low-interaction environment.
  • Strong editing and writing skills with the ability to read and transcribe handwritten documents (particularly small script with abbreviations).
  • Highly responsive and able to prioritize tasks efficiently.
  • Very well-organized, with the ability to manage and keep track of multiple matters simultaneously.
